1. Natural Stone: Sustainable, Heat-Resistant and Highly Durable
Source: Pinterest – Natural stone
Natural stone is a time-tested choice for villa construction in tropical climates. It’s highly durable durable and can withstand harsh heat and humidity conditions. It’s because stones like granite, limestone, or basalt don’t absorb moisture easily, which helps prevent mold growth and deterioration over time. It also has natural cooling properties, keeping your living space more comfortable.
There are several types of natural stone, such as limestone, granite, marble, travertine, and sandstone. Here’s how they compare:
Natural Stone Type | Best Applications | Main Benefits |
---|---|---|
Limestone | Flooring, facades | Stays cool in hot climates, reflects sunlight |
Granite | Kitchen countertops, flooring | Extremely durable, highly heat-resistant |
Marble | Interior surfaces, luxury spaces | Cool to the touch, ideal for upscale, hot environments |
Travertine | Outdoor areas, pool decks | Slip-resistant, naturally stays cool |
Sandstone | Exterior walls, walkways | Heat-resistant, offers a natural textured look |

2. Treated Hardwood: Weatherproof with Natural Elegance
Source: Pinterest – Treated hardwood
Wood might not seem like the best house material for tropical climates, but treated hardwood can change that perception. Tropical hardwoods such as teak, mahogany, merbau or bamboo naturally resist rot and termites, especially when properly treated with sealants. Its ability to regulate indoor temperatures makes it a smart choice for doors, window frames, and decking.
Strong tropical hardwoods like mahogany and cedar are also great choices for tough climates. However, keep in mind that not every hardwood performs the same in tropical weather. Here is a simple summary to their strength and key benefits:
Wood Type | Lifespan | Hardness (lb) | Main Benefits |
---|---|---|---|
Ipe | Up to 70 years | 3,680 | Very resistant to rot and insects |
Teak | 50+ years | 1,070 | Naturally resists water and moisture |
Mahogany | 30+ years | 1,600 | Holds its shape well in different climates |
Garapa | Around 30 years | 1,650 | Affordable and still strong |
3. High-Strength Concrete: Strong Foundation Material
Source: Pinterest – High-strength concrete
Is concrete good for tropical climate? Absolutely! High-strength concrete can better resist cracking due to moisture changes, providing a stable, lasting structure. The concrete also acts as a thermal mass. It can absorb heat during the day and release it at night. This helps keep indoor temperatures steady.
The modern High-Strength Concrete (HSFC) uses alternative materials like fly ash, silica fume, and ground slag to replace up to 70% of regular cement. These materials make the concrete stronger and easier to work with, while also making it more eco-friendly. Thanks to special chemical additives and less water in the mix, HSFC can reach very high strength—up to 10,000 psi (70 MPa)—in just 28 days.
4. Cellular Concrete Blocks: Lightweight and Soundproofing
Source: Pinterest – Cellular lightweight concrete
Cellular Lightweight Concrete (CLWC) is a type of concrete made by mixing a cement-based slurry with engineered foam. The result is a strong yet lightweight material that works especially well in tropical climates. Its density is also adjustable, ranging from 300 to 1,850 kg/m³, allowing it to be tailored to various building needs.
Other advantages of this tropical material include excellent thermal insulation and soundproofing. They help keep buildings cooler by reducing heat transfer. It’s also fire-resistant, adding an extra layer of safety to your property.

5. Clay Roof Tiles: Natural Cooling and Eco-Friendly
Source: Pinterest – Clay roof
Clay roof tiles are perfect for tropical climates because they allow for natural ventilation and provide excellent heat resistance. Their curved design helps air circulate beneath the tiles, reducing the temperature inside your home. That’s why clay is considered the best building material for a hot climate.
Clay tiles can last for decades if properly maintained and resist fading from prolonged sun exposure. They also complement various architectural styles, from traditional to modern.
6. Shingle Roof Tiles: Great Water Resistance
Source: Pinterest – Shingle roof tiles
For those looking for a sustainable building materials for tropical climate besides clay, the shingle roof tiles made of asphalt or other synthetic materials are worth considering. These tiles protect your home from rain and UV rays while adding a classic look.
Shingle roof tiles are also easier to replace than larger roofing materials, which can save you money in the long run. Popular shingle roof options include wood (such as cedar or teak) and asphalt.
7. Ceramic Tiles: Heat-Resistant Flooring Solution
Source: Pinterest – Ceramic tiles
Ceramic tiles are a great flooring choice for tropical climates because they resist both heat and moisture. Their natural cooling effect helps keep your home more comfortable on hot days.
Since ceramic tiles don’t absorb water, they’re especially practical for damp areas like bathrooms and kitchens. They’re also easy to clean and built to last, making them one of the best building materials for humid climate.
8. Steel Framework: High-Precision, Earthquake-Resistant Structure
Source: Pinterest – Steel beams
When it comes to structural materials, steel is a top contender for tropical climates. Steel is resistant to termites, mold, and rot. It can also withstand high winds and heavy rainfall, which is common in tropical regions.

9. Solar Protective Glass: Blocks UV and Lowers AC Costs
Source: Pinterest – Window film
Last but not least, let’s talk about your building’s sunshade! Windows are often overlooked in tropical architecture, but the type of glass you choose can significantly affect your home’s comfort and energy efficiency.
Solar protective glass reduces heat gain while allowing natural light to enter. It minimizes the heat entering your home, reducing the need for air conditioning. This helps you save on energy costs while maintaining a cool interior.

Challenges in Building a Tropical Villa
Building a villa in a tropical climate like Bali comes with its own set of challenges—mainly heat, humidity, and heavy rain. If not handled well, these can lead to issues like mold, structural damage, or uncomfortable living spaces (e.g. overheated room, floods).
That’s why smart tropical materials choices are key. Using local materials like moisture-resistant timber or natural stone that stays cool in the sun can help your villa handle the weather better while blending beautifully with the surroundings.
But it’s not just about what materials you use, it’s also about how you build. For example, adding big windows and open layouts improves air circulation and natural light. Overhanging roofs and raised foundations protect your home from rain and flooding, keeping it cool and dry all year long.
